About this role

Inversion seeks a Propulsion and Energetics Test Engineer II to design, build, and operate ground test stands for advanced reentry vehicle systems. You'll lead critical test campaigns for propulsion and thermal protection systems, manage data processing, and coordinate with engineering teams to validate designs and reduce technical risk.

What you'll do

  • Plan, design, build, and operate propulsion, fluids, and thermal protection system test stands with emphasis on safety and accountability
  • Support subsystem, component, and integrated hardware testing activities
  • Develop test instrumentation, measurement methods, and processes with detailed documentation
  • Coordinate with design engineers and technicians on test planning, operations, and analysis
  • Conduct post-test data processing and test readiness reviews

What they're looking for

  • Hardware testing and test stand operations
  • Fluid components and instrumentation (valves, regulators, sensors)
  • Data acquisition and post-test data analysis
  • Technical writing and documentation
  • Test procedure development
  • Communication and collaboration
  • Safety protocols for hazardous materials
  • Propulsion and thermal systems knowledge
